Visit the National Museum of Saudi Arabia
The National Museum of Saudi Arabia is a must-visit attraction for history and culture enthusiasts. In October, the museum offers a comprehensive overview of the country's rich heritage, featuring artifacts, exhibits, and interactive displays that showcase the history, art, and traditions of Saudi Arabia. Visitors can explore the museum's various galleries, which cover topics such as pre-Islamic history, Islamic art and architecture, and the cultural heritage of the Arabian Peninsula. The museum also hosts special events and programs, providing a deeper understanding of the region's diverse and vibrant culture.

Explore the historic Al-Masmak Fortress
Al-Masmak Fortress is a historic landmark in Riyadh, dating back to the 19th century. In October, the fortress offers a fascinating glimpse into the region's rich history and heritage. Visitors can explore the well-preserved fortress, which houses a museum showcasing artifacts, photographs, and exhibits related to the history of Riyadh and the surrounding area. The fortress also hosts cultural events and activities, providing an immersive experience for visitors interested in learning about the city's past.
Take a day trip to the Edge of the World
The Edge of the World is a stunning natural rock formation located just outside of Riyadh. In October, the weather is ideal for outdoor activities, making it the perfect time to embark on a day trip to this breathtaking site. Visitors can hike to the edge of the cliffs and enjoy panoramic views of the surrounding desert landscape. The Edge of the World is a popular spot for photography, picnicking, and stargazing, offering a unique and memorable experience for nature enthusiasts.

Weather in Riyadh in October

Temperatures on an average day in Riyadh in October

The average temperature in Riyadh in October for a typical day ranges from a high of 95°F (35°C) to a low of 68°F (20°C). Some would describe it as hot with a gentle breeze.

For comparison, the hottest month in Riyadh, July, has days with highs of 111°F (44°C) and lows of 82°F (28°C). The coldest month, January has days with highs of 72°F (22°C) and lows of 45°F (7°C). This graph shows how an average day looks like in Riyadh in October based on historical data.
